Industrial roots

From experience to a new industrial chapter

DIS industrial experience includes earlier aluminium scrap remelting operations in Bakhmut, Ukraine. That work was aluminium scrap remelting and aluminium industrial operations — not generic metallurgy. The former Bakhmut operation is no longer operating. That practical industrial experience forms part of the knowledge behind the development of a new aluminium chapter in the Valencia region.

What is being evaluated

DIS Aluminium Valencia is a development program: the evaluation of a possible secondary aluminium remelt in the Valencia region. The industrial idea is circular — keep metal in use — and it is considered together with energy, logistics and the industrial knowledge the Group already holds, including the character of a port region.

What is not claimed

No site is secured on this page. No lease is signed, no permit is granted, no production is running, and no supply, customer, financing or offtake arrangement is presented. Confidential business-plan figures are not published here. Valencia is not presented as the former Bakhmut operation under a new name.
